Behavior of air temperature and density vertical distribution in the middle atmosphere above Tomsk during stratospheric warming and quiet periods.

   The paper analyzes the influence of winter stratospheric warming (SW) on
   the characteristics of air temperature and density vertical distribution
   in the middle atmosphere above Tomsk. Sudden SW in winters of 2009/10,
   10/11 and 11/12 and summers of 2010 -12 with a stable vertical temperature
   distribution were considered . It is shown, that for disturbed conditions,
   caused by winter warming, air temperature and density deviation from the
   mean values are in opposition. Their maximum amplitude is observed at the
   height from 35 to 40 km and can reach +30% for temperature and -30% for
   density. Under quiet conditions in summer months the temperature deviation
   is within - 6%÷ +8%, and air density - 8% ÷ +15%.
